Details
A vulnerability classified as critical was found in Trihedral Directory up to 11.2.01. This vulnerability affects an unknown part of the component WAP Interface.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a path traversal v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-22. The product uses external input to construct a pathname that is intended to identify a file or directory that is located underneath a restricted parent directory, but the product does not properly neutralize special elements within the pathname that can cause the pathname to resolve to a location that is outside of the restricted directory. As an impact it is known to affect confidentiality, and integrity. CVE summarizes:
Directory traversal vulnerability in the WAP interface in Trihedral VTScada (formerly VTS) 8.x through 11.x before 11.2.02 allows remote attackers to read arbitrary files via a crafted pathname.
The weakness was disclosed 06/09/2016 (Website). The advisory is shared for download at ics-cert.us-cert.gov. This vulnerability was named CVE-2016-4532 since 05/05/2016. The exploitation appears to be easy. The attack can be initiated remotely. No form of authentication is required for a successful exploitation. There are neither technical details nor an exploit publicly available. The MITRE ATT&CK project declares the attack technique as T1006.
The commercial vulnerability scanner Qualys is able to test this issue with plugin 370077 (Trihedral VTScada Multiple Vulnerabilities).
Upgrading to version 11.2.02 eliminates this vulnerability.
